All patients received angiogenesis inhibitor therapy (aflibercept 2 mg), in Treat&amp;Extend regimen, patients in control group – after phacoemulsification. In the main group, phacoemulsification was performed under the condition of monitoring disease activity. A questionnaire including 10 questions was developed to interview patients, 9 of which were assessed before, 1 and 6 months after phacoemulsification, and a 10th question on patient satisfaction with the results of surgery – 1 and 6 months after cataract surgery.</p></sec><sec><title>   Results</title><p>   Results. The number of injections was 6.85 ± 1.78 before surgery, 7.85 ± 0.83 in the first year with a subsequent decrease to 7.04 ± 1.50 and 3.85 ± 1.22 in the second and third years, respectively; the interval between injection was prolonged accordingly (to 13.35 ± 1.84 weeks by the third year). In 100 % of eyes, there was a significant improvement in best-corrected visual acuity with an absolute increase from pre-surgery baseline to the end of follow-up by 0.28 (from 0.22 ± 0.17 to 0.50 ± 0.18). Positive dynamics of the central retinal thickness reduction (by 138.5 μm, 36.5 %) was noted in comparison with value at the beginning of therapy, as well as neuro- and pigment epithelium detachment throughout the entire observation period. Statistically significant correlations of best-corrected visual acuity, number of injections, and interval between injections with morphologic biomarkers of nAMD activity were found throughout the follow-up. There was a significant improvement in patients’ assessment of vision-related quality of life. The most compromised aspect before surgery was the ability to read text in newspapers, books, and magazines. After surgery there was a significant improvement of the indicators characterizing the patient’s adaptation to navigation and outside activities. 99 patients (84.0 %) reported satisfaction with the results of the surgery.</p></sec><sec><title>   Conclusions</title><p>   Conclusions. Cataract surgery and continuation of antiangiogenic therapy of nAMD based on MNV activity are accompanied by a reduction in the number of intravitreal injections and contribute to the positive dynamics of functional and anatomical parameters in the short and long term, which is of clinical value to the physician and has an important impact on the daily functioning of the patient.</p></sec></trans-abstract><kwd-group xml:lang="ru"><kwd>неоваскулярная возрастная макулярная дегенерация</kwd><kwd>факоэмульсификация катаракты</kwd><kwd>опросник</kwd><kwd>удовлетворенность</kwd></kwd-group><kwd-group xml:lang="en"><kwd>neovascular age-related macular degeneration</kwd><kwd>cataract phacoemulsification</kwd><kwd>questionary</kwd><kwd>patient’s satisfaction</kwd></kwd-group></article-meta></front><back><ref-list><title>References</title><ref id="cit1"><label>1</label><citation-alternatives><mixed-citation xml:lang="ru">GBD 2019 Blindness and Vision Impairment Collaborators; Vision Loss Expert Group of the Global Burden of Disease Study.
